Wastewater Collection and Treatment

CSID manages the district’s wastewater. The water from your homes and businesses’ drains is received through a series of pipes and lift stations to our facility. Once at our facility, we use microorganisms in large tanks to breakdown organic matter. The organisms are then separated from the water through several treatment processes. The organisms continue to go through separation processes until they become a solid which is then trucked to landfills or sod farms. The resulting water is then safe for disposal. CSID has two deep injection wells that dispose of the treated wastewater 3,500 feet below the land’s surface.
